How we handle access, security, and sensitive data
Primes are accountable to the agency for risk posture. Here’s ours at a glance — without overclaiming certifications we don’t hold.
| Item | Posture | Status |
|---|---|---|
| NIST SP 800-171 | Self-assessment against the 110 controls; SPRS-ready summary on request | In progress |
| FedRAMP-Moderate | Via inheritance — AWS GovCloud or Azure Government deployments when the engagement requires it | Posture-ready · not pursued as a CSP |
| Clearance posture | Civilian / unclassified lane. No DFARS-7012, no CMMC L2 work today. | By design |
| Personnel staffing | Matched to each task order’s compliance requirements — Public Trust eligibility or US-person staffing on request | Per engagement |
| CUI handling | Role-based access, separation of public / internal / sensitive data, audit-ready permission model on forms, dashboards, documents, reports | Built-in by default |
| HIPAA-aware development | For healthcare-adjacent scopes — practices defined before implementation, not claimed as HIPAA compliance | Per engagement |
| Third-party pen testing | Scopable add-on when the task order or prime requires independent assessment | On request |
Data sovereignty-aware design
Client data stays under client ownership and control. We align with existing Tribal, agency, or funder data policies, and can work with preferred hosting partners when required. For ANC and Tribally-owned primes this means we slot into your data governance rather than imposing our own. We do not claim sovereign-AI guarantees or legal data-sovereignty consulting.
We do not claim FedRAMP authorization, CMMC certification, automatic HIPAA compliance, or any certification we have not received. Compliance scope is defined at the start of each engagement.
